First, let’s define “ghosting.” Ghosting is instantly ceasing all interaction with an individual you had been dating and quite often in a relationship with, without providing them with a conclusion. Literally someone that is just ignoring hoping they catch the hint and end trying. The research, led by Leah LeFebvre associated with University of Alabama, will be the very very first to analyze the technology behind ghosting. Scientists conducted the analysis participants that are using either have actually ghosted somebody or have now been ghosted. The “ghosters”, had been expected questions that explored their decision to ghost such as, “Why did you ghost as opposed to straight indicate your intentions?” and “When did you choose to (or at one point) to ghost?”
People with been ghosted had been asked, “In what conditions that are specific the ghosting happen ( ag e.g. time of time, location) as well as in exactly exactly what type (text, in individual, social media marketing). The individuals had been additionally offered the possiblity to make clear their answers that are previous the conclusion should they wished. The questionnaires unveiled five themes had been typical as to the reasons individuals ghost.
Convenience
No surprise right right here! Ghosting is way easier than getting the hard discussion of telling someone you’re no more interested inside them. It shields you from needing to cope with that person’s emotions because (understandably) many people don’t just take rejection or getting split up with well.
Attraction
This theme had been linked to mate selection while the real, psychological, and/or appeal that is intellectual. Internet dating and apps widen your choices and invite one to “know” an individual without really being forced to satisfy. Having these “gate features”, as they’re called, enables users to determine if they desire to pursue or disengage from the potential partner. The employment of technology offers sufficient information to feel as you understand sufficient about anyone to not be drawn while still keeping enough distance in which you don’t feel it is serious adequate to owe them a description. Therefore ghosting may be the smartest choice. (My coworker could have been on to one thing.)
Negative Interactions
Ghosters described negative interactions that caused emotions of anger, frustration, and poisoning that made them wish to disengage. Ghosting bypassed the awkwardness of confronting the antagonistic behavior for the other individual and achieving to manage another feasible interaction that is negative.
Relationship State
With this theme whenever ghosters made a decision to end a relationship, they took under consideration the full time investment and engagement. A 27-year-old feminine participant said, because i’d just been using one date and failed to need to continue steadily to lead him on but felt embarrassing having that discussion and so I instead simply stopped speaking with him.“ We thought we would get it done” This may also get in conjunction with convenience — the very first theme.
Security
Ghosters choose to ghost after they felt uneasy or in fear. Ghosting supplied a less strenuous method to protect by themselves if the other person lose control once rejected. Being an 18-year-old participant stated, ghosting could be the most practical way whenever “somebody’s being like improper, creepy, or strange.” This is certainly a reason that is absolutely understandable stop interaction with somebody, security is often a concern.
